NJIT: Features: BS in Computational Sciences - Proposed New Undergraduate Major for Fal... - 0 views

  • degree called Computational Sciences.  The degree will appeal to high school students who want to use high performance computing to solve scientific experiments -- experiments that are revolutionizing science.
  • Our major industries -- finance firms on Wall Street, pharmaceutical firms and telecommunications companies – all increasingly need and depend upon computational scientists. That is why NJIT decided to offer the degree. And for students who prefer academic research, this degree will prepare them for graduate study in applied math, engineering, quantitative biology and physics. Various options allow students to pursue computational science in the context of different fields.

ANU - Bachelor of Computational Science (BComptlSci) - 0 views

  • In many branches of science, computation is given equal weight to theory and experiment.
  • "I think the key thing that got me this job was my solid training in finite difference methods, Monte Carlo methods, PDEs etc etc... They've been looking for someone with my exact training for some time now!"
  • The degree program is built on a core of advanced mathematics and computer science courses linked with a specialist area of science. These core courses provide the training in the formulation, analysis, modelling and simulation of problems in science, engineering, commerce and industry. Typical areas of specialisation are physics, chemistry, biology, geology, geography, environmental sciences, applied mathematics, astrophysics, economics, finance and computer science. In this way the general mathematical and computing skills obtained from the core courses can be applied in a sophisticated manner in a specialisation area. Students will take two computational science extension activities which aim to introduce students to the application of computational science to scientific and industrial problems.
